    Aerial photography experiment by fixed wing and vertical take-off / landing type drone FUTVTOL-1

    Get PDF
    An aerial photography experiment by using newly developed drone FUTVTOL-1 was performed around Awara campus at both day and night time zones on March 8, 2019. FUTVTOL-1 is a fixed wing type drone with the vertical take-off and landing function. Therefore, FUTVTOL-1 can fly at high speed for long time moreover does not require any other devices for take-off and landing. The many images obtained by onboarded low cost Raspberry Pi Camera and flight record clearly show FUTVTOL-1 is useful for wide area observation with high ground resolution. We carried out correlation analysis between the image taken by FUTVTOL-1 and NDVI image by Sentinel-2, a pair of large satellites operated by ESA. The result shows the effective and continuous measurement less affected by weather can be possible by the combination FUTVTOL-1 data and satellite data.     Prognostic Value of Combined Tumor Marker and Controlling Nutritional Status (CONUT) Score in Colorectal Cancer Patients

    Get PDF
    [Background] Nutritional status is strongly associated with prognosis in cancer patients. Controlling Nutritional Status (CONUT) score is a nutritional marker based on serum albumin, cholesterol, and total lymphocyte count. We investigated the prognostic significance of a combination of the tumor marker carcinoembryonic antigen (CEA) and CONUT score (T-CONUT) in colorectal cancer (CRC) patients. [Methods] A total of 522 patients who underwent surgery for CRC at our hospital were retrospectively enrolled in this study. [Results] Patients were divided into groups based on the results of receiver operating characteristic (ROC) curve analysis as follows: CONUThigh (CONUT score ? 3) and CONUTlow (CONUT score < 3), and CEAlow (< 5 ng/mL) and CEAhigh (? 5 ng/mL). The 5-year overall survival (OS) rates of patients in the CONUTlow and CONUThigh groups were 76.0% and 53.9%, respectively (P < 0.0001), and in the CEAlow and CEAhigh groups were 80.7% and 47.6%, respectively (P < 0.0001). Regarding T-CONUT, the 5-year OS rates of patients with CEAlow/CONUTlow, CEAlow/CONUThigh, CEAhigh/CONUTlow, and CEAhigh/CONUThigh were 84.7%, 69%, 55.3%, and 36.1%, respectively (P < 0.0001). Multivariate analysis identified T-CONUT score as an independent prognostic indicator in CRC patients.     Prediction of rice growth on Miyazaki Prefecture using Japanese Standard Climate Scenario provided by the JMA

    Get PDF
    This study evaluates the impact of global warming on rice cultivation in Miyazaki prefecture, focusing on the grain damage caused by high temperature during ripening of rice. Evaluation was made by predicting air temperature after ear emergence for two typical rice cultivars (i.e. Koshihikari for early-season cultivation and Hinohikari for normal-season cultivation) in Miyazaki. The dates of ear emergence were estimated by employing a dynamic prediction model of rice development, after calibrating the parameters using actual observation data. Air temperature conditions of 50 and 100 years later were predicted by adopting the Japanese Standard Climate Scenario of Japan Meteorological Agency. The result indicated that ear emergences earlier than present, for about 6 days in early-season cultivation and about 3 days in normal-season cultivation. Also, the air-temperature of ripening periods becomes higher than present, particularly in normal-season cultivation.
